When Workers Can File for Workers’ Compensation

Many types of injuries (and even some types of illnesses) can qualify for workers’ compensation. There does not need to be one event or a major accident. Workers can apply for compensation due to:

Serious Injuries

An accident that causes serious injuries is probably what most people think of when they imagine workers’ compensation cases. Workers who have broken bones, suffered serious burns, or experienced traumatic brain injuries can all apply for workers’ compensation.

Illnesses Developed on the Job

Workers in some trades and industries could be at risk of developing serious diseases on the job. If you were diagnosed with an illness and your workplace could be to blame, then you could qualify for workers’ compensation.

Mental Stress and PTSD

You can also apply for workers’ compensation due to mental distress. A common example is the development of posttraumatic stress disorder after a store robbery or a similarly disturbing event.

Exposure to Hazardous Materials

Some industries necessitate work with dangerous materials, such as corrosive chemicals or asbestos. If you were exposed to hazardous materials and sick, you can apply for workers’ compensation.

Repetitive Strain Injuries

In some cases, an injury or ailment can develop over time as a worker repeats the same action over and over. Repetitive strain injuries often affect the elbows, shoulders, wrists, and hands. Those afflicted experience numbness, pain, and swelling, among other issues that could affect their ability to work.

Loss or Damage to a Sense

Partial or total loss of a sense, like hearing or vision, can also qualify for workers’ compensation.

What Your Compensation Can Help Cover

Per the Louisiana Workforce Commission, workers’ compensation can cover:

  • Hospital bills
  • Doctors’ visits
  • Prescription medications
  • Physical therapy
  • Lost wages
  • A loss of future earning potential
  • The cost of future medical care
  • The cost of nursing or live-in care

In some cases, your workers’ compensation can also help cover the costs of vocational rehabilitation. If your injuries prevent you from working in the same capacity as you did before, vocational rehabilitation can help you retrain for a new job.

If your loved one passes away in a workplace accident, their workers’ compensation can help you cover funeral and burial costs as well.

What Happens When Your Claim is Denied in Rayne, LA

If your claim is denied, you can file an appeal. The Office of Workers’ Compensation Administration (OWCA) has the proper forms. Eventually, you can have a hearing in front of a workers’ compensation judge. They will decide whether or not your appeal is successful.

Your employer might accuse you of misrepresenting the accident. They could say that you caused the injury during “horseplay” at work or that the injury did not occur at the workplace at all. These allegations can seriously derail your workers’ compensation claim. Yet, it’s not the end of the road; you can partner with our workers’ compensation lawyers serving Rayne.
